Understanding Paylines and Symbol Values
At the heart of any online slot game, including those similar to slotmonster, lies the concept of paylines. These are the lines across the reels that determine winning combinations. Traditionally, slots featured a limited number of paylines, often just one or a few horizontal lines. Modern games, however, frequently offer dozens, or even hundreds, of paylines, crisscrossing the reels in various patterns. The more paylines a player activates, the greater their chances of hitting a winning combination, but also the higher the cost per spin. Understanding how paylines work is fundamental to maximizing your potential returns. Players should always check the game's paytable to understand which paylines are active and how they interact with the different symbols.
Beyond paylines, the value assigned to each symbol plays a crucial role. Symbols representing rarer combinations, or those tied to special features, will typically offer higher payouts. Common symbols, while more frequent, usually have smaller reward values. The paytable also details the conditions required to trigger bonus rounds, free spins, or other special features. These features can dramatically alter the gameplay and offer significant winning opportunities. For instance, a wild symbol might substitute for any other symbol, increasing the chances of completing a winning combination, while a scatter symbol might trigger a free spins bonus even if it doesn't land on a payline. Therefore, knowledge of symbol values and their associated payouts is paramount for a successful gaming experience.
The Role of Random Number Generators
A common question among players is whether slot games are genuinely random. The answer lies in Random Number Generators (RNGs). These are sophisticated computer algorithms that produce a sequence of numbers entirely at random. Every spin of the reels is determined by the RNG, ensuring that each outcome is independent of previous spins and completely unpredictable. Reputable online casinos are subject to strict regulation and auditing to ensure the fairness and integrity of their RNGs. This means that the games are regularly tested by independent agencies to verify that the results are truly random and that the payout percentages align with the advertised values.
It’s important to understand that RNGs don’t "remember" past results or try to balance wins and losses. Each spin is a fresh start, with the same probability of winning regardless of what happened on the previous spin. While some players may believe in "hot" or "cold" streaks, these are simply illusions created by the human tendency to look for patterns where none exist. The RNG operates solely on mathematical principles, guaranteeing a fair and unbiased gaming experience. The fairness of these systems is essential for building trust with players and maintaining the integrity of the online casino industry.

Volatility and Return to Player (RTP)
When selecting a slot game, understanding the concepts of volatility and Return to Player (RTP) is crucial. Volatility, also known as variance, refers to the risk level associated with a game. High-volatility slots offer the potential for large wins but hit less frequently. Low-volatility slots, on the other hand, provide more frequent but smaller wins. Choosing the right volatility level depends on a player's risk tolerance and bankroll. Players with a smaller bankroll might prefer low-volatility slots to prolong their play time, while those seeking a big payout might opt for high-volatility games. It's important to remember that volatility doesn't guarantee wins; it simply describes the pattern of payouts over time.
RTP, expressed as a percentage, indicates the amount of money a slot game is expected to pay back to players over the long term. For example, an RTP of 96% means that, on average, the game will return $96 for every $100 wagered. However, RTP is a theoretical value calculated over millions of spins and doesn’t guarantee that any individual player will receive that percentage back. It's a useful metric for comparing different games, but it shouldn't be the sole determining factor when choosing a slot. A higher RTP generally indicates a more favorable game for the player, but other factors, such as volatility and bonus features, also play a significant role in the overall gaming experience.
Strategies for Managing Your Bankroll
Effective bankroll management is essential for any serious slot player. Setting a budget before you start playing and sticking to it is the first and most important step. Determine how much money you're willing to lose without impacting your financial well-being and then divide that amount into smaller betting units. Avoid chasing losses, which is a common mistake that can quickly deplete your bankroll. If you experience a losing streak, resist the urge to increase your bets in an attempt to recoup your losses. This often leads to even greater losses.
Another helpful strategy is to take advantage of bonuses and promotions offered by online casinos. These can provide extra funds to play with, increasing your chances of winning. However, always read the terms and conditions associated with bonuses, as they often come with wagering requirements that must be met before you can withdraw any winnings. Consider using a betting system, like flat betting (betting the same amount on each spin) or progressive betting (increasing your bet after each win). However, be aware that no betting system can guarantee profits, as slot games are ultimately based on chance. The Evolution of Slot Themes and Features
The world of online slots has undergone a dramatic transformation over the years, marked by increasingly sophisticated themes and innovative features. Early slots were often based on simple fruit symbols and classic casino imagery. However, as technology advanced, developers began experimenting with more elaborate themes inspired by popular movies, television shows, mythology, and history. This shift in focus broadened the appeal of slot games, attracting a wider audience. Beyond themes, the evolution of slot features has been equally significant. Early slots offered limited functionality beyond the basic spinning reels. However, modern slots boast a vast array of bonus features, including free spins, multipliers, wild symbols, scatter symbols, mini-games, and progressive jackpots. These features add layers of complexity and excitement to the gameplay, increasing the potential for big wins. Interactive elements, such as pick-and-win bonuses and cascading reels, further enhance player engagement. The continuous innovation in slot features demonstrates the industry's commitment to providing players with new and exciting ways to win.
